DirectionsStep1In a medium bowl, whisk together the oats, flour,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t. In a separate bowl, whisk together the butter or coconut oil, egg, and vanilla until thoroughly combined. Stir in the mapl…Step2Preheat the oven to 325°F, and line a baking sheet with a silicone baking mat or parchment paper.Step3Using a spoon and spatula, drop the cookie dough into 15 rounded scoops onto the prepared sheet. Flatten to 3⁄8”-thick using a spatula. Bake at 325°F for 9-12 minutes.
